Output 29b62e044f9c6cc1e05a3d67260bd1752a96e746b5ed110430761953e05c8fc0:4

value
705102
script pubkey
OP_0 OP_PUSHBYTES_20 cc637b39c9984675a3e57094700f1cc26b1d6d85
address
bc1qe33hkwwfnpr8tgl9wz28qrcucf436mv9hkuefa
transaction
29b62e044f9c6cc1e05a3d67260bd1752a96e746b5ed110430761953e05c8fc0
confirmations
101106
spent
true